Hi all,
I have a 6600 with 256Mb MMC, and of course I'm interested in putting some videos to watch on my phone.. :-P
I use smartmovie as a player, but the problem is more of choosing the right format... I can't get a video that won't lag. I've tried DivX video in 172*132 (vertical) resolution, with bitrates ranging between 80kbps and 180kbps. Sound is in MP3 in mono/16kbps/11KHz. All settings lag, but the best is 100kbps. Under is awful and slower, over is beautiful but slower also.
I've also tried using full 208*176 res but it's really hopeless. The same when using XviD codec.
Does someone have experience with this around here? I've seen that some pepole have encoded movies that they manage to watch in fullscreen, so it must be possible to get a good result... how?

Hmmm... Just tried to play a video I'd made before out of my new mmc... Seems to be a little bit better in portrait mode with 100kbps. But landscape with 120kbps is still hopeless, and a lower bitrate would really be ugly at this resolution.
So maybe the card speed could be part of the problem. I was using the original 32Mb one before.

I do all my Xvid ones at 128kbps, in Portrait, with audio on, force mono, 8000Hz, 16kbps
I also tick the Reduce frames option

http://www.free-codecs.com/download/FFDShow.htm
1. don't forget to go into the settings of the codec to change the bandwidth to 120kbps.
2. have the skip frames feature selected in the smartmovie converter.
3. leave the mp3 converter settings alone.
i've converted a 50meg file prior to changing the bandwidth that defaulted to 900kbps. and it wound up being 10megs.
To changing the bandwidth to 120kbps. and the file is 4.5megs.
So the converter seems to have issues overriding the codec settings even though you have the 80kbps setting checked. :)

I rather keep using SmartMovie Converter 1.0... No extra settings needed, and i keep getting good results!
Settings used:
* Landscape view
* 80kbps Video
* 24kbps Audio
* 16000Hz Frequency
